软件开发项目进度管理:项目管理系统的最佳实践


在当今快速变化的技术环境中,软件开发项目的有效进度管理对于确保项目成功至关重要。项目管理系统(PMS)在这一过程中发挥着关键作用,帮助项目团队保持进度、优化资源分配并提高整体效率。本文将探讨在软件开发项目中,项目管理系统的最佳实践方法。

1. 软件开发项目的进度管理挑战

软件开发项目通常涉及多个阶段,包括需求收集、设计、编码、测试和部署。这些项目的主要挑战在于处理不断变化的需求、确保团队成员间的协调一致性,以及在限定的时间和预算内完成项目。

2. 项目管理系统的最佳实践

在软件开发项目中,以下是项目管理系统的一些最佳实践方法:

1)明确的进度规划: 使用PMS明确地规划每个阶段的关键任务和目标,包括预计时间和资源需求。

2)灵活的任务调整: 软件开发过程中经常会遇到需求变更。PMS应提供灵活的任务调整功能,以适应这些变更。

3)实时进度跟踪: 实时监控项目的进展,确保所有任务按照计划进行,及时识别和解决可能出现的问题。

4)有效的资源管理: 利用PMS高效管理人力和物质资源,确保关键任务得到必要的支持。

5)促进沟通和协作: 项目管理系统应提供有效的沟通和协作工具,促进团队成员之间的信息交流和协作。

3. 应用案例

例如,在一家软件公司的一个新应用开发项目中,项目管理系统被用来优化整个开发流程。通过PMS,项目经理能够及时跟踪每个开发阶段的进度,有效分配资源,并迅速响应需求变更。

4. 项目管理系统与行业趋势

随着云计算和人工智能技术的发展,项目管理系统正在变得更加智能和自动化。这些技术的集成提高了项目管理的效率和准确性,使得项目经理能够更好地控制软件开发项目的进度。

在软件开发项目中,项目管理系统的有效应用是确保项目按时完成的关键。通过明确的进度规划、灵活的任务调整、实时的进度跟踪、有效的资源管理以及促进沟通和协作,PMS成为管理这类项目不可或缺的工具。随着技术的不断进步,预计项目管理系统将在未来的软件开发项目中扮演更加重要的角色。

版权声明:部分内容来源于网络,如有侵权,请联系删除!